The Magician

White steam puffed up from a manhole
Like a rabbit from a hat
While I waited for Contessa
Near a bayside Laundromat
Then she rolled up in the darkness
With a long black fancy ride
Just a rich old battleaxe, with a buncha Cadillacs
And a pool boy on the side

With a pair of pince-nez glasses
Resting on a pointy nose
Old Chihuahua in her handbag
And his sweater matched her clothes
Then she said she’d heard some rumors
I could make things disappear
Yeah, there’d been some sleight of hand, in the jobs I might’ve planned
And the clues were never clear

Yeah, they call me the Magician
Cos my mind’s a bag o’ tricks
Stole a cruiser from a cop
Right outside a donut shop
Then I slipped off in the mist

Told me if her husband vanished
It’d set his fortune free
Maybe I could have him shot, on his monster pleasure yacht
And then dump him in the sea
And I watched her diamond bracelets
Sparkle with a brilliant flash
Thought of ev’ry bank I’d robbed, then I said I’d do the job
For a cold hard million cash

Then Contessa said she noticed
That my partner ain’t around
So I said Antoine was busy
Payin’ off a badge downtown
Told her where to bring the money
And she’d better not be late
I’d see her tomorrow night, and then I slipped outta sight
Like a card cheat’s ace of spades

Yeah, they call me the Magician
Cos I’m quicker than the eye
I once robbed an armored car
Posing as a rookie guard
Then I slipped off on the sly

Well, the night was fulla clouds
Then a silver moon slipped out
Like a quarter from behind a young child’s ear
And a two-man team of dwarfs
Juggled torches on the wharf
When she met me with a briefcase by the pier

She’d just handed me the briefcase
And was gonna seal the deal
Some guy pulled up in a cop car
With a gold detective’s shield
Well, Contessa wound up handcuffed
To a fencepost on the beach
And the dwarfs both overheard, but they won’t say a word
Cos they got a bracelet each

And the pawnshop got a thousand
Where Antoine’d bought that badge
We poured sterno on the cop car
Looked around and lit a match
Then I said goodbye to Antoine
Cos we’d made our final score
Then I dropped on outta sight, through a trapdoor in the night
And appeared on Maui’s shores

Yeah, they call me the Magician
Cos I always slip away
But I’ve never used a gun
Cos I’d never kill someone
I was in it for the pay

©2011 Robert George
